Output 57e70604c6421e118fc46457ddf1ff524ee900ba7ffb176670a4d936e7e8da4d:0

value
198526800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2cdeee004f7884b5bfac5933fabe3918fa417f4 OP_EQUALVERIFY OP_CHECKSIG
address
1MgEQqXgkzEDAh76YhcRHcmbc44PyRAueD
transaction
57e70604c6421e118fc46457ddf1ff524ee900ba7ffb176670a4d936e7e8da4d
confirmations
348569
spent
true